
Ecosystem Service Indicators
Ecosystem Service Indicators are measurements used to assess how well natural environments provide benefits to people, such as clean air, water, pollination, and climate regulation. They help us understand the health and sustainability of ecosystems by tracking specific aspects, like water quality or biodiversity levels. These indicators enable policymakers, scientists, and communities to make informed decisions about managing natural resources wisely, ensuring ecosystems continue to support our well-being now and in the future.
